Marshall Hotels & Resorts, Inc. Adds 10 Management Contracts in 2009
Officials of Marshall Hotels & Resorts, Inc., a leading, Maryland-based hotel management and services company, today announced the company added 10 management contracts in 2009, including six previously unannounced properties in the fourth quarter, and that it has inked its first contract in 2010. The properties include branded and independent, upper-upscale and limited-service hotels and resorts.

Bremen Hotel Sold To Star Inn Hotels Group
Acting on behalf of a private owner, Christie + Co has sold the leasehold interest of the Hotel Columbus in Bremen, Germany, to Star Inn Hotels Group, the European hotel operator, for an undisclosed sum.

Concord Hospitality Adds 12 Properties in 2009, Expects Minimum of 20 Percent Growth in 2010
Concord Hospitality Enterprises, one of the nation’s top-ranked hotel developer/owner/operators, today announced that it added 12 properties to its portfolio in 2009, closing the year with 62 hotels.

Marina Bay Sands in Singapore Selects IDeaS Revenue Management Solution
IDeaS’ V5i Revenue Management System has been adopted by Marina Bay Sands in Singapore. The integrated resort will also use the SAS Customer Intelligence software platform which supports business efforts to grow revenue through customer value management, by improving marketing performance and helping to attract and retain profitable customers.
Courtyard by Marriott Celebrates 100th Hotel to Feature Refreshing Business Lobby
Courtyard by Marriott this week celebrated an important milestone in the roll-out of its new Refreshing Business lobby concept. The new lobby design is now in place at 100 hotels in North America and is expected in nearly 300 by the end of the year.
